http://www.hsc-chemistry.net/hsc9_pdfs/j14024b_GEO.pdf WebIntroduction to Mineral Processing 5 3.0 Liberation and Comminution 3.1 Liberation In order to separate the minerals from gangue (the waste minerals), it is necessary to crush and grind the rock to unlock, or liberate, valuable minerals so that they are partially or fully exposed. This process of size reduction is called comminution.

WebIn mineral processing the relationship between the mineral (micro) textures and liberation has been a separate research subject for a long time. Basically the aim has been to forecast the liberation distribution from a two-dimensional picture of an ore. This is generally called the liberation model.
